To find the interquartile range (IQR) of the admission price for one-day tickets to 10 theme parks in the United States, first, we need to arrange the data in ascending order: 25, 40, 42, 42, 43, 43, 52, 60, 60, 65. With the data sorted, we find the median (the middle value) to divide the data set into two halves. However, since there are an even number of observations, the median will fall between the two middle numbers. The two middle numbers are the 5th and 6th values, which are 43 and 43, so their average is also 43.

Next, we find the first quartile (Q1) and the third quartile (Q3). Q1 is the median of the first half of the data (25, 40, 42, 42, 43), which is 42. Q3 is the median of the second half of the data (43, 52, 60, 60, 65), which is 60. The IQR is then found by subtracting Q1 from Q3, which is 60 - 42 = 18.

A jar contains blue, red, yellow, and green marbles.P(blue) = 1/4. What type of probability is illustrated and why?

Answers

The probability stated as P(blue) = 1/4 illustrates theoretical probability, which is determined by the number of favorable outcomes divided by the total number of outcomes without the need for any experiment or past data.

The type of probability illustrated by the statement "A jar contains blue, red, yellow, and green marbles with P(blue) = 1/4" is theoretical probability. This is because the probability value is based on the known possible outcomes and the assumption that each outcome has an equal chance of occurring. For example, if a bag contains four green marbles, three red marbles, and two yellow marbles, the theoretical probability of drawing a yellow marble followed by a green marble without replacement would be calculated using the number of ways these events can happen divided by the total number of outcomes.

Theoretical probability does not require experimental results or past data and is often used in problems involving equally likely events, such as drawing marbles from a jar or flipping a fair coin. In contrast, experimental probability is based on the frequency of an event happening from trials or experiments.
